Full Breakdown

Chapter 10A of the Oceanside City Code was adopted to serve the public health, safety and welfare by prohibiting the smoking of tobacco or any other weed or plant in public areas and places of employment except in designated smoking areas (Sec. 1). The operative ban in Sec. 3(a) makes it unlawful to smoke in a public place or place of employment outside designated smoking areas, and the code's definition of "smoke" in Sec. 2(a) covers "the carry of a lighted cigarette of any kind, lighted pipe or lighted cigar," language that is not limited to tobacco products and so reaches a marijuana cigarette or pipe.

Beyond the general public-place ban, Sec. 3 layers on absolute, no-exception smoking bans in specific city-controlled areas regardless of any designated smoking area: all public parks including sidewalks, picnic areas, ball fields, play areas and tot lots (subsection (b)); the Civic Center Plaza Complex bounded by Coast Highway, Civic Center Drive, Nevada Street and Pier View Way (subsection (d)); public beaches including picnic areas and tot lots (subsection (e)); the Oceanside Pier, its ramps, and the Pier Plaza Area (subsection (f)); unenclosed dining areas and within 20 feet of them on a public right-of-way or sidewalk (subsections (g)-(h)); and the Pier View Way Underpass and within 25 feet of it (subsection (i)).

Smoking remains permitted in public parking lots, on public streets adjacent to parks or beaches, and on public golf courses. Enforcement runs through Chapter 1 of the city code (Sec. 3(j)), the city's general penalty provisions, which the Oceanside Police Department applies through citation.

Violations & Fines

Smoking in a prohibited public place, park, beach, the Pier, Pier Plaza, the Civic Center Plaza Complex or the Pier View Way Underpass is enforced under Chapter 1 of the Oceanside City Code, the general penalty chapter, and is punishable as an infraction or misdemeanor at the city's discretion; Oceanside Police Department officers issue citations on sight or on complaint.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I smoke marijuana on an Oceanside beach or the Pier?
No. Sec. 10A.3(e) and (f) make smoking unlawful within the boundaries of any public beach and on all portions of the Oceanside Pier and Pier Plaza Area, with no carve-out for cannabis versus tobacco; the ban covers any lighted cigarette, pipe or cigar.
Does the Oceanside smoking ban apply to joints and pipes, not just cigarettes?
Yes. Sec. 10A.2(a) defines "smoke" as carrying or lighting "a lighted cigarette of any kind, lighted pipe or lighted cigar," wording that is not restricted to tobacco, and Sec. 10A.1 states the chapter's purpose is to prohibit smoking "tobacco or any other weed or plant."
Is smoking marijuana allowed in an Oceanside city park?
No. Sec. 10A.3(b) prohibits smoking anywhere within the boundaries of all public parks, including sidewalks, picnic areas, ball fields, play areas and tot lots, though it remains permitted in park-adjacent public parking lots and golf courses.
Who enforces Oceanside's public smoking ban?
The Oceanside Police Department enforces Chapter 10A under the general penalty provisions of Chapter 1 of the city code, per Sec. 10A.3(j), which can result in citation for smoking in any prohibited public area.
